PIC16C662-10I/SP Microchip Technology, PIC16C662-10I/SP Datasheet - Page 36

no-image

PIC16C662-10I/SP

Manufacturer Part Number
PIC16C662-10I/SP
Description
8-Bit EPROM Microcontrollers with Analog Comparators
Manufacturer
Microchip Technology
Datasheet
PIC16C64X & PIC16C66X
5.5
PORTE has three pins RE0/RD, RE1/WR, and RE2/
CS, which are individually configurable as inputs or
outputs. These pins have Schmitt Trigger input buffers.
I/O PORTE becomes control inputs for the micropro-
cessor port when bit PSPMODE (TRISE<4>) is set. In
this mode, the user must make sure that the
TRISE<2:0> bits are set (pins are configured as digital
inputs). In this mode the input buffers are TTL.
FIGURE 5-9:
DS30559A-page 36
bit7
bit 7:
bit 6:
bit 5:
bit 4:
bit 3:
bit 2:
bit 1:
bit 0:
R-0
IBF
PORTE and TRISE Register
(PIC16C661 and PIC16C662 only)
IBF: Input Buffer Full Status bit
1 = A word has been received and waiting to be read by the CPU
0 = No word has been received
OBF: Output Buffer Full Status bit
1 = The output buffer still holds a previously written word
0 = The output buffer has been read
IBOV: Input Buffer Overflow Detect bit (in microprocessor mode)
1 = A write occurred when a previously input word has not been read (must be cleared in software)
0 = No overflow occurred
PSPMODE: Parallel Slave Port Mode Select bit
1 = Parallel slave port mode
0 = General purpose I/O mode
Unimplemented: Read as '0'
TRISE2: Direction control bit for pin RE2/CS
1 = Input
0 = Output
TRISE1: Direction control bit for pin RE1/WR
1 = Input
0 = Output
TRISE0: Direction control bit for pin RE0/RD
1 = Input
0 = Output
OBF
R-0
TRISE REGISTER (ADDRESS 89h)
R/W-0
IBOV
PSPMODE
R/W-0
U-0
Preliminary
TRISE2
R/W-1
Figure 5-9 shows the TRISE register, which also con-
trols the parallel slave port operation.
TRISE1
R/W-1
TRISE0
R/W-1
bit0
R = Readable bit
W = Writable bit
U = Unimplemented bit,
- n = Value at POR reset
1996 Microchip Technology Inc.
read as ‘0’

Related parts for PIC16C662-10I/SP